Does My Company Need A Website?

 

"I don't need a website ... I don't sell on the Internet"

Just because your company does not sell a product or service on the internet is no reason to assume you don't need a website.

Fact - If you think your sales are "fine" and you have no need to expand your client base and grow your company, your business WILL SOON DIE.

Fact - If you think your current methods of reaching potential customers are working perfectly and refuse to look at different advertising avenues, your business WILL SOON DIE.

A website does not have to be "an online store". In today's fast paced, need-to-know-now business world, a website is much, much more:

- A Business Card
- A Portfolio
- A Line Card
- A Contact Form
- A Calendar of Events
- A Map for Direction to You

There is so much information about who your company is, what your company does, how you do it better than others, where to find you, how to contact you, etc. that can be made available to so many potential customers - locally, nationally or worldwide.

Ask yourself if your business could benefit from presenting that information to current or potentially new clients.

So many people jump right to their computers to look up information today. You can't ignore the fact that a simple, low cost website could help people find or learn more about your company.
